First, let us understand the meaning of Institute Management!


Institute Management is a comprehensive method of managing institute-related activities such as courses, batches, inquiries, fees, students, staff, etc. that are then designed to automate the management process of an educational institution. The software which facilitates the working of Institute Management is Institute Management System.


What is Institute Management System?


Institute Management System is an innovative, ultra-smart institute management software that seamlessly simplifies the back-end operations of your educational institution. It helps to create, manage and fully utilize information resources as a strategic imperative in order to bring students, staff, parents, educational administration, and management together using the web and mobile app interfaces.

Benefits of Institute Management System:


Apart from the usual time-saving and 24x7 availability, Institute Management System offers a wide range of benefits for all the stakeholders involved in the educational ecosystem.


For Management:

Institutions can automate all the operations and achieve zero redundancy in managing institutional records. Additionally, management can get access to any data of any department in a fraction of seconds. After accessing the data, in case of any concern effective communication between teachers, students and parents is possible due to its user-friendly interface.


For Administration:

One of the major benefits of this software is the freedom from maintaining lots of registers year by year. It also enables easy performance monitoring of individual modules and quick report generation with minimum learning and IT skills. In addition to that, it provides high-level data security and authenticated profile-dependent access to data.


For Teachers:

It preserves the valuable time of teachers from the daily admin work. This is accomplished by automating the time-consuming everyday duties like timetable invention, attendance administration, parent-teacher conversion, computerized management of marks and grades, etc. Teachers also have access to a forum common to students and parents.


For Students:

Library is considered as the most used department in an educational institution. So, students can browse through the library books catalog and identify the book(s) to be issued as all library management processes like calculating and distributing books, publishing books, etc. can be done with the Institute Management System. Also, prior information to holidays and events can be given to the students, so they can plan their schedule accordingly.
